Understanding Common Tampa Bay Electrical Issues

Before tackling any fix, understanding the most prevalent electrical problems in Tampa Bay helps:

1. Overloaded Circuits:

Overloaded circuits are a frequent culprit behind flickering lights, circuit breakers tripping, or blown fuses. This occurs when too many appliances draw power from a single circuit. Identify overloaded circuits by checking for warm or hot switches and consider these solutions:

  • Unplug non-essential devices.
  • Use power strips wisely, not to exceed the strip’s capacity.
  • Consider upgrading your electrical panel if circuits frequently overload.

2. Faulty Outlets:

Aging outlets can become loose, worn, or damaged, leading to sparking, burning odors, or even fire hazards. Inspect outlets for signs of damage, wear, or discoloration. If you detect any problems, it’s best to contact a licensed electrician in Tampa Bay for safe replacement.

3. GFCI Outlets:

Ground Fault Circuit Interrupters (GFCIs) are crucial safety features that protect against electric shock by shutting off power if they detect a leak. Test GFCI outlets regularly using the built-in test button, and replace any that don’t reset properly.

4. Dimmable Switches and Lighting:

Experiencing flickering dimmer switches or malfunctioning lighting fixtures? The issue could be with the dimmer switch itself or the wiring behind it. A qualified electrician can diagnose and repair these problems.

DIY Electrical Troubleshooting: A Step-by-Step Guide

Safety First: Before tackling any electrical work, remember:

  • Always turn off power to the circuit at the main panel before working on any electrical component.
  • Wear insulated gloves and safety glasses for protection.
  • If unsure about any step, consult a licensed Tampa Bay electrician.

1. Identifying the Problem:

Start by pinpointing the specific problem. Is a light flickering? An outlet not working? A circuit breaker tripping? Observing carefully can help you narrow down the issue and guide your troubleshooting efforts.

2. Check for Power:

Verify power is indeed the culprit. Use a voltage tester to check if there’s electricity flowing to the problematic area.

3. Inspect Wiring:

Examine visible wiring for any signs of damage, exposed wires, or loose connections. Be cautious—never touch exposed wiring! If you spot problems, disconnect power and contact an electrician.

4. Simple Fixes:

Some issues can be easily resolved:

  • Blown Fuses: Replace a blown fuse with one of the same amperage rating.
  • Loose Connections: Tighten or re-tighten connections at outlets, switches, or fixtures.
  • Flickering Lights: Consider replacing the light bulb or checking for loose wiring within the fixture.
  • Dead Outlet: Try resetting the circuit breaker. If that doesn’t work, test the outlet with a voltage tester. If it’s faulty, replace it.

5. When to Call an Electrician:

While some minor fixes are DIY-friendly, complex electrical issues require professional expertise:

  • Major Wiring Issues: Hidden wiring problems, old knob and tube wiring, or faulty panel upgrades require licensed electricians for safety.
  • New Construction or Remodels: These projects demand adherence to building codes and often need specialized equipment and knowledge.
  • High Voltage Work: Any work involving high-voltage lines should be left to trained professionals.
  • Unsure About Safety: If you’re uncomfortable with any part of the troubleshooting process, trust your instincts—call a Tampa Bay electrician for help.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s):

  1. How do I know if I have a serious electrical problem? If you smell burning odors, hear grinding sounds, experience frequent circuit breaker trips, or notice flickering lights, these are signs of potential serious issues requiring professional attention.
  2. Can I replace my own outlets and switches? Yes, replacing outlets and switches is a common DIY task. However, if the outlets or switches are in difficult-to-reach areas or you’re unsure about any aspect of the work, consult a licensed electrician.
  3. What should I do during a power outage? Check your circuit breakers (or fuse box) to see if they’ve tripped. If everything appears normal, contact your utility company for information on the outage.
  4. How often should I have my electrical panel checked? It’s recommended to have your electrical panel inspected by a professional electrician every 10-15 years or sooner if you suspect issues.
